The offices and hallways, the sounds and smells of the hospital make this place terrifying for children. But the hospital shouldn't instill fear. The British art organization Vital Arts, responsible for introducing art to British hospitals, has brought together 15 artists to transform the interior of the Royal Children's Hospital in London into an amazing and colorful place.

Despite the fact that the hospital has to be constantly cleaned, artists were still able to use vinyl, ceramics, wood, and even carpets to bring these hospital walls to life. Each artist has created his own unique style.
